Title : 
A Petri net-based distributed debugger

            Abstract : 
A distributed debugger based on the Petri net model is designed and implemented. The major functions supported are distributed breakpoints, step-by-step execution, and replay. The debugger consists of a preprocessor which inserts control functions into the source code, and a parser which generates a Petri net model of the distributed program for graphical monitoring and program simulation. The debugger also interfaces with existing sequential program debuggers to provide access to variables. The superposition of the distributed debugger on top of a sequential program debugger makes it possible to decouple sequential programming from distributed program behavior
